A common pitfall of just focusing on losing weight (especially via restrictive diets) is losing significant muscle.
When we lose muscle, we lose strength, and our metabolism drops. Less muscle means we burn less calories, and are more likely to regain weight (plus a bit extra) if we end a diet and return to normal eating.
Why is muscle so important for women?
As women, focusing on building muscle won’t make us big and bulky - we don’t have the testosterone levels for that.
Instead, it will improve our strength, health, and quality of life, increase our metabolism, help us ‘tone up’, and make fat loss easier.
So how do we build muscle?
Two key principles: protein and strength training.

Many times people get disheartened by the scales. And yet very often, they ARE making progress.
Either they're just holding on to extra water that's masking that progress. Or they have unrealistic expectations of how long fat loss (rather than a combination of mostly water, plus muscle and a bit of fat loss, as seen on most diets) actually takes.
The scales tell the truth about your body's relationship with gravity in that moment. And over time (3-4 weeks or more) they give a good indication of fat loss progress. But day to day, and even week to week, they often don't show the true story of what's happening inside your body.
And they draw your attention away from many other signs of progress that you could be enjoying (and using as motivational fuel to keep you going).

When we eat food in response to stress or other emotions, our brains get a hit of dopamine. This temporarily feels wonderful, and causes the brain to want to do it again. We link food to comfort, and when this gets repeated, a habit gets built.
To change the habit of overeating, we need to do three things -
identify the triggers and thoughts that lead to the urge
slow things down to give our conscious brain time to decide what to do
reward the brain a hit of dopamine in a different way.
In this episode, we talk about how to do that.

Often when we lose motivation, our focus is in the wrong place. We see the negatives of making changes (hard work, missing out, doubt that we can get there), and forget the pain of indulging (feeling unhappy, lethargic, embarrassed, frustrated).
We also see pleasure in indulging (feels so good in the moment), and don't focus enough on the many pleasures of achieving our goal (health, confidence, pride, energy, clothes we love, and much more).
In this episode we talk about how to shift perspective, redirect your focus towards what you truly want, and keep taking action to achieve it.
